Proya displays significant substance in its ingredient transparency but relies heavily on trust theatre for its credibility. The lack of a verifiable review system and missing technical schema reveals a platform that is more focused on marketing-led ‘science-washing’ than forensic authority.

Information density is relatively high compared to industry peers, as the site provides specific concentrations of active ingredients, such as 20% Hexapeptide solution and 1% Supramolecular Retinol. However, fluff remains in the H1 and H2 tags with slogans like Anti-wrinkle benchmark (抗皱标杆) and Time is weightless (时光无痕). Body substance is diluted by repetitive marketing claims about ‘youthful vitality’ that appear across multiple pages without additional technical depth.

There is a minor semantic drift between the homepage and the sub-pages regarding product versioning. The homepage hero images promote the Ruby Essence 3.0 (红宝石精华3.0), while the actual product detail page (pId-695) still focuses on the 2.0 version, suggesting a lag in maintaining cross-page consistency. Otherwise, the brand promise of ‘advanced technology’ and ‘natural ingredients’ on the homepage is consistently supported by ingredient callouts on the product pages.

Trust theatre is present in the form of a hard-coded 5.0 rating on product pages despite a technical review_count of 0 in the crawled metadata. This indicates the star rating is a static marketing element rather than a dynamic consumer feedback tool. Furthermore, claims of being a ‘benchmark’ and ‘award-winning’ are not accompanied by specific proof links or third-party validation sources, resulting in a high disconnect between claims and forensic evidence.
The proof density is skewed; there is high internal evidence (lists of ingredients and concentrations) but zero external evidence (no links to lab certificates, patent numbers, or peer-reviewed study results). This internal-only proof loop creates a high reliance on brand trust rather than objective verification.

The brand utilizes standard beauty industry cliches such as ‘discover your beauty’ and ‘redefining beauty.’ While it uses template structures like ‘Why Choose Us’ and standard product sorting, it mitigates generic positioning through the use of proprietary product series names like Ruby (红宝石) and Dual-Antioxidant (双抗). Despite this, the value proposition follows the typical ‘science meets beauty’ trope common among mid-tier cosmeceutical brands.
Significant authority gaps exist due to the total absence of structured data (schema_json is null) and the lack of verifiable digital footprints for the ‘Proya R&D Center’ personnel. While a joint partnership with Spain’s LipoTrue S.L is mentioned to build authority, there are no outbound links or sameAs properties to verify this collaboration or the credentials of the involved scientists.
The site makes bold performance claims, such as ‘K.O. dark circles’ and ‘one-swipe youthfulness,’ without providing before-and-after documentation or clinical trial methodology. The marketing tone promises biological reversal (‘youthful legend’) which is unsubstantiated by the provided technical specifications, creating a moderate disconnect between consumer expectations and forensic proof.
